  • New to game

    Just wanted to post and say hello. I just picked up my book a week ago and am thoroughly enjoying it. Just a quick question that I think I know the answer to, but just wanted to double check...Are you allowed to redo quests? I'm guessing probably not, but just wanted to make sure. Thanks and see you all in Valeron

  • Re: New to game

    If you complete a quest you can't rerun it and do it again. If you die due to a combat you are allowed to return to it where you died and fight the combat again.

  • Re: New to game

    Hi Fidgit

    Glad you're enjoying the book. Yes, you can only do each quest once, otherwise we'd have players farming them again and again for loot ;-)
